Cost of Living Comparison Between Kolonnawa and Matale Cost of Living Comparison Between Kolonnawa and Matale

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$507 per month in Kolonnawa vs $232 in Matale, rent included.

A couple spends around $826 per month in Kolonnawa vs $373 in Matale,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,144 per month in Kolonnawa vs $514 in Matale, rent included.

Kolonnawa costs about 118% more than Matale,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both Kolonnawa and Matale are more affordable than the global median – Kolonnawa 62% lower, Matale 83% lower.
